Text

If, upon completion of an investigation, the executive officer has probable cause to believe that a veterinarian, registered veterinary technician, veterinary assistant controlled substance permitholder, or veterinary premises registration holder has violated provisions of this chapter, the executive officer may issue a citation to the veterinarian, registered veterinary technician, veterinary assistant controlled substance permitholder, or veterinary premises registration holder in accordance with Section 125.9 and the board’s regulations established pursuant thereto.
